The future of packaging is here, and it's emerging from an unexpected source: mycelium, the intricate network of fungal threads often referred to as "mushroom roots." This sustainable material offers a revolutionary alternative to traditional packaging made from petroleum-based plastics. Mycelium's strength and natural decomposition make it a truly marvelous choice for protecting our items while minimizing our impact on the planet.
- Mycelium-based packaging can be molded into various forms, making it suitable for a wide range of purposes.
- This flexible material can even be personalized with different tones and finishes to match brand images.
- As mycelium breaks down naturally, it returns valuable nutrients to the soil, creating a truly sustainable system.

From Fungi to Furnishings: The Rise of Mushroom-Based Packaging Industries
The product industry is undergoing a monumental shift as innovative companies turn to sustainable materials. Among these, mushroom-based packaging has emerged as a viable alternative to traditional options like plastic and styrofoam. Grown from the roots of fungi, this biodegradable material offers a groundbreaking solution to our growing planetary challenges. From protective containers to cushioning fillers, mushroom-based packaging is rapidly gaining traction across various sectors. This green approach to creation not only reduces our reliance on finite resources but also aids a more circular economy.
